Display and Performance: Clarity and Speed
The display is your window to the digital world, and these smartphones don't disappoint. The Nova X features a stunning AMOLED display with vibrant colours and deep blacks. The Zenith Z9’s display is equally impressive, perhaps even a tad brighter, which is a boon under the harsh Indian sun. The Aura Pro, while excellent, seemed to have a slightly cooler colour temperature compared to the other two. Performance-wise, all three phones are absolute beasts. Whether you're gaming, streaming, or multitasking, these devices handle everything with ease. We ran rigorous benchmark tests, and the differences were negligible – all three are powered by top-of-the-line processors and ample RAM.
However, there are subtle differences. The Nova X’s software feels incredibly fluid and responsive, thanks to its optimized operating system. The Zenith Z9 boasts some innovative cooling technology, which prevents the phone from overheating during extended gaming sessions. The Aura Pro has a slightly more refined user interface, with fewer pre-installed apps. Camera Capabilities: Capturing India's Beauty
In India, a great camera is a must-have. These smartphones all pack impressive camera systems, but they each have their strengths. The Nova X excels in low-light photography, capturing stunning images even in dimly lit environments. The Zenith Z9 boasts incredible zoom capabilities, allowing you to capture distant subjects with remarkable clarity. The Aura Pro, on the other hand, shines in portrait mode, producing images with beautiful bokeh and natural skin tones. We spent a day in Chandni Chowk, testing the cameras in challenging conditions – from bustling crowds to dimly lit alleyways. Each phone produced impressive results, but they catered to different shooting styles. As reportersays from the ground, if you prioritize low-light performance, the Nova X is your best bet. If you need incredible zoom, go for the Zenith Z9. And if you love taking portraits, the Aura Pro is the clear winner.
Battery life is another crucial factor, especially for those of us constantly on the go. The Aura Pro impressed with its stellar battery performance, easily lasting a full day on a single charge. The Zenith Z9 also performed admirably, thanks to its efficient processor. The Nova X, while decent, required a top-up by late evening with heavy usage. All three phones support fast charging, which is a lifesaver when you're in a hurry. One thing that really stood out was how well each phone handled network connectivity. I tested them all on a recent trip up the Delhi-Jaipur highway. Seamless transitions between networks, crystal clear call quality – no complaints at all.
